    The PSP Go offers Bluetooth and a far more smaller size.

    Graphics are identical. Games are identical and run identically on both. Just the PSP Go can’t do UMD, only downloads.

    There is currently no concrete plan in place to convert UMD to downloads, at least not legally, though one was suggested as being ‘in the works’ by Sony.

    The PSP Go uses Memory Stick Micro (M2) cards, but they are optional ’cause it comes with 16GB internal storage

    Full-featured PSP will still sell when this is out. Full-featured PSP can do downloads & UMD: the only thing is you have to buy the USB cable and Memory Stick Pro Duo for it. But they all can download the same games and they run them equally.

    Buying 16GB Memory Stick Pro Duo & PSP is cheaper than buying the PSP Go. Also has bigger screen and comfortable controls.
